🛍️ Shopping Tips: Comparing Deals Wisely
1. Avoid the 'Buy 1 Get 1' Trap
BOGO isn't always a 50% discount. Sometimes base prices are inflated during sales. Use the Bundle Analysis to check the actual price per unit and compare it to regular individual prices.
2. Percentage (%) vs. Flat Discounts
Percentage discounts usually favor high-ticket items, while flat discounts (e.g., $10 off) are often better for cheaper goods. Quickly compare both using the calculator to find the best value.
3. Tax (VAT) Considerations
Many international retailers display prices excluding tax. Enable the Include VAT option to see the realistic final amount you will pay at checkout.
🧠 The Psychology of Discounts: Anchoring
When you see "Was $50, Now $35," your brain sets $50 as the "anchor" for value. This is known as the Anchoring Effect. Always ask yourself if the item is worth $35 as it stands, rather than focusing on the $15 you are "saving." Don't let the discount rate cloud your judgment of absolute value.
📏 Master the Unit Price
Bigger packaging doesn't always mean a better deal. Sometimes, buying two smaller packs is cheaper than one jumbo size during promotion periods. Use our Bundle Analysis to find the price per ounce, gram, or liter. This is the only way to truly compare value across different brands and sizes.
